uniped

/ˈjuːnaɪpɛd/

Definitions

1. noun

A creature with one foot or leg; a being or thing with a single limb or support.

“The alien creature was a bizarre, uniped that roamed the desolate planet.”

Synonyms

  • monoped
  • single-limbed
